Transaction 2dd6707238333996ad64ad06c9df8195ec5eb15db5e38a528f1169a73c75b5e2
1 Input
1 Output
-
2dd6707238333996ad64ad06c9df8195ec5eb15db5e38a528f1169a73c75b5e2:0
- value
- 18613012
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2704ddea0cbbe3eba2763fa0261f2d1bccbcf8e3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14ZKBduHHCefQtAjBUaQ9tDyBYY6WMi7te